At Amplius, we’re looking for a Service Charge Officer to help deliver accurate and transparent service charges across our housing portfolio. You’ll work closely with teams across Finance, Housing, Property and Homeownership, ensuring customers receive clear information, excellent service, and value for money, while supporting compliance and continuous improvement.
Salary: £35,224 per year
Contract: Permanent, full time
Your week: 36.25 hours Monday to Friday 9am to 5.15pm
Location: Hybrid with a weekly presence in either our Peterborough, Boston, Rushden or Milton Keynes office.
Snapshot of your role:
- Produce and issue annual rent and service charge review notifications, ensuring information is clear, accurate, and accessible for customers.
- Set and monitor service charges across all tenures, working collaboratively with Housing, Property, Assets, Homeownership and Specialist Services teams.
- Prepare and distribute leasehold for the elderly, variable, homeownership, and right to buy accounts in line with tenancy agreements and leases.
- Respond to customer queries relating to service charge budgets and accounts, providing accurate information and maintaining high levels of customer satisfaction.
- Support local authority Housing Benefit reviews by generating and supplying relevant financial information.
- Administer service charge invoices, including raising orders for management company invoices and maintaining accurate financial records.
- Support compliance with legislation, internal controls, policies, reconciliations, and continuous improvement across service charge systems and processes.
